Is 10 Cr Enough to Retire in India?

Retirement is a significant milestone in one’s life, and it is crucial to ensure that you have enough financial resources to enjoy your golden years comfortably. One of the most common questions that people ask themselves is, “Is 10 cr enough to retire in India?” The answer to this question depends on various factors, including your lifestyle, expenses, and the current economic situation in the country.

Understanding the Cost of Living in India

The cost of living in India can vary significantly depending on the city or town you reside in. For instance, living in a metro like Mumbai or Delhi can be quite expensive, whereas living in smaller towns or cities can be more affordable. According to a survey by the Economic Times, the average monthly expenses for a retired person in India range from Rs 20,000 to Rs 30,000. This includes expenses such as food, healthcare, transportation, and entertainment.

Investing and Returns

The next step is to consider your investments and the returns they are expected to generate. If you have invested your retirement corpus in various financial instruments such as fixed deposits, mutual funds, or stocks, you need to assess the expected returns on these investments. It is essential to ensure that your investments are well-diversified to mitigate risks and generate consistent returns.

Healthcare Costs

Healthcare costs can be a significant expense during retirement, especially if you require regular medical attention or have chronic illnesses. It is crucial to factor in the cost of health insurance, medication, and potential hospitalization expenses when assessing your retirement corpus. In India, health insurance premiums can be quite high, so it is essential to plan accordingly.

Longevity and Inflation

Another crucial factor to consider is your life expectancy and the impact of inflation on your retirement corpus. According to the World Health Organization, the average life expectancy in India is around 70 years. However, with advancements in healthcare and lifestyle, this number may increase. Additionally, inflation can erode the purchasing power of your money over time, so it is essential to account for this when planning your retirement.
